Lorna Tolentino and Richard Gomez’s ‘Hanggang Kailan Kita Mamahalin’ showing on Sagip Pelikula Festival

Lion's DenBy Lion's DenOctober 15, 2021No Comments3 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ter Reddit Pinterest Email

ABS-CBN Film Restoration brings another Pinoy family-drama classic to today’s viewers as it premieres the digitally restored and remastered version of “Hanggang Kailan Kita Mamahalin,” starring Lorna Tolentino and Richard Gomez, in the latest edition of Sagip Pelikula Festival on KTX.ph starting October 19 (Tuesday).

The online screening of “Hanggang Kailan Kita Mamahalin” will kick off Sagip Pelikula Festival’s tribute to the cinematic crafts of renowned filmmaker and ABS-CBN Film Productions, Inc.’s managing director Olivia M. Lamasan, which will feature more of her restored hits following its premiere.

Directed by Lamasan and co-written with acclaimed screenwriter Ricky Lee, the 1997 Star Cinema classic brings the story of Lisa (Lorna) and Mike (Richard), a happily married couple who long for a comfortable life together with their children. Both of them also happen to work together in the same company as marketing officials.

But their relationship then takes a hit when their pride and ambitions in their jobs get the best of them. Instead of Mike getting the promotion he’d tirelessly worked and hoped for, his wife Lisa gets the position he’d desired for the longest time—leading to intense jealousy and heated confrontations at work, which later affects their relationship and the whole family.

Despite these circumstances that further their divide from one another, will Lisa and Mike set aside their differences in their careers to mend their love for one another and keep their family intact?

Also starring alongside Lorna Tolentino and Richard Gomez are Ronaldo Valdez, Gina Pareño, Chanda Romero, Angelica Panganiban, Eula Valdez, Cherry Pie Picache, Sylvia Sanchez, Mandy Ochoa, Toby Alejar, Dwight Gaston, Farrah Florer, Jericho Rosales, Julia Clarete, and Ronalisa Cheng.

In 1998, the film also garnered different recognitions from award-giving bodies, including the FAMAS Awards, FAP Awards, and the Young Critics Circle.

ABS-CBN Film Restoration celebrated its tenth year of restoring and remastering films from directors and writers of note for today’s viewers to appreciate through its Sagip Pelikula initiative. These efforts have earned multiple recognitions from award-giving bodies worldwide, including the prestigious Gold Quill Award given by the International Association of Business Communicators (IABC), Gawad Pedro Bucaneg from Unyon ng mga Manunulat sa Pilipinas (UMPIL), and most recently the Gawad PASADO sa Pagsisinop ng mga De Kalibreng Pelikula distinction from the 23rd Gawad PASADO organized by Pampelikulang Samahan ng mga Dalubguro (PASADO).
